Scope and Contents The papers of H. F. V. (Harry Francis Vincent) Edward consist of approximately 400 items of correspondence; 31 articles that Edward penned over a 30-year period; 14 programs from sports events, social occasions, and educational exercises; 30 pamphlets regarding Edward's work from 1916-1973; 50 photographs from Edward's internment in a German prison camp, his early sports career in England and on the continent; his work in Greece, Germany, Vietnam, and California; of note is a photograph of...
Dates: Created: 1912-1974; Other: Date acquired: 01/01/1975

Scope and Contents The papers of the Lewis Family (circa 1860-1977; bulk 1880-1950) from Natchitoches, Louisiana, contain significant documents related to Louisiana’s Reconstruction and Post-Reconstruction eras, extensive examples of late 19th and early 20th century portraiture, and the relationships and achievements of an African American family across generations. Family members represented throughout the collection include patriarch John G. Lewis Sr. (1849-1931); his wife Virginia Thompson (1864-1931); and...
Dates: Created: circa 1860-1977; Other: Majority of material found in 1880-1950; Other: Date acquired: 08/08/2012
